6. Congress Websites Down (HuffPo):
Edited on Mon Jul-25-11 11:45 PM by chill_wind
House, Senate Sites Not Working (UPDATE)

http://www.huffingtonpost.com/2011/07/25/congress-websites-down_n_909289.html



The website DownForEveryoneOrJustMe.com confirms that the following websites were among those affected:

-Senate Minority Leader Mitch McConnell (R-Ky.)
-House Speaker John Boehner (R-Ohio)
-Rep. Elliot Engel (D-N.Y.)
-Sen. Mike Crapo (R-Idaho)
-Sen. Jim DeMint (R-S.C.)
-Rep. Charles Rangel (D-N.Y.)
-Sen. Rand Paul (R-Ky.)
-Sen. Amy Klobuchar (D-Minn.)
-Sen. Tom Harkin (D-Iowa)

Not all are down though. Among the congressional websites that currently work without any problems is Senate Majority Leader Harry Reid's (D-Nev.). The websites of House Minority Leader Nancy Pelosi, Rep. Jarry Nadler (D-N.Y.) and Rep. Ed Markey (D-Mass.) also work.
